
Cost of Wood Balcony Repair in Falls Church
Repairing a wood balcony in Falls Church, VA, can be a necessary but costly endeavor. The expense varies based on several factors, including the extent of damage, the type of wood used, and the complexity of the repair. Understanding these factors can help you estimate the potential costs and budget accordingly.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Extent of Damage: Minor repairs are less expensive than major structural fixes.
- Type of Wood: High-quality hardwoods cost more than softer woods.
- Labor Costs: Rates for skilled labor vary locally.
- Balcony Size: Larger balconies require more materials and labor.
- Permits and Inspections: Necessary permits and inspections can add to the total cost.
- Accessibility: Difficult-to-reach areas may increase labor time and costs.
- Customization: Unique design elements or custom work can raise expenses.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Falls Church, VA) |
---|---|
Minor Repairs (e.g., replacing a few boards) | $200 - $500 |
Medium Repairs (e.g., replacing railings) | $500 - $1,000 |
Major Structural Repairs |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Full Balcony Replacement | $3,000 - $10,000 |
Staining and Sealing | $300 - $800 |
Inspection and Permits | $100 - $300 |
